Small Miracle Education Enhances Teacher Training to Elevate Phoenix Preschool Instruction

Small Miracle Education has introduced updated teacher training tools designed to strengthen classroom instruction and support better learning experiences for young children in Phoenix. The training uses practical, research-supported strategies that help educators create stronger Phoenix Preschool classrooms.
The updated model provides simple, easy-to-use tools for teachers. Instead of broad theories, the training focuses on real classroom needs such as daily instruction, classroom organization, communication, and child-centered teaching practices.

Expanded Support for Classroom Communication
A major part of the updated training teaches clear communication techniques. Teachers learn how to explain tasks, introduce vocabulary, ask guiding questions, and support children who need extra help understanding instructions. Improved communication benefits all learners and allows classrooms to stay calm, structured, and predictable.
The training also reinforces positive behavior guidance. Teachers receive step-by-step tools for redirecting challenging behavior, encouraging cooperation, and helping children develop self-control. These strategies help create a safe environment where children feel supported while learning how to solve problems and express their needs.
Practical Coaching and On-Site Feedback
To ensure training remains useful, teachers receive ongoing coaching. Instructional leaders provide on-site feedback, observe classroom routines, and offer suggestions based on actual classroom conditions. This hands-on approach allows teachers to refine their skills over time.
Coaching sessions also help teachers connect training topics to their daily challenges. Instead of general advice, they get individualized guidance that fits their classroom layout, student mix, and teaching style.
